At SLA, we have come together to try to further each other’s knowledge, wisdom and abilities. To do that, we all need to feel safe, valued and respected. To that end, we offer the following three guidelines for student behavior:

  • Respect and care about yourself.
  • Respect and care about the community and its members.
  • Respect and care that this is a place of learning

At EduCon, we expect the EduCon community to adhere to the same standards as we do at SLA. This means that any and all harassment, discrimination or bullying that would interfere with the powerful learning and respect that happens at EduCon is deeply against the ethos of this conference and our school and will not be tolerated.

If you experience this behavior or see someone engaging in this behavior, we implore you to report it to the EduCon conference co-chairs immediately. There will always be someone in the SLA Main Office to help.

Individuals engaging in this behavior will be told to leave the conference at the discretion of the conference co-chairs and banned from future EduCons. Individuals engaging in criminal activity at EduCon will be reported to the police.
